Class B Local Piggyback Truck Driver

Job Overview
Join our dynamic team as a Class B Local Piggyback Truck Driver and take charge of delivering freight efficiently and safely within local routes. This energetic role involves operating a variety of trucks, including refrigerated trailers, flatbeds, tankers, and specialized equipment like dump trucks and roll-off trucks. You’ll be the backbone of our delivery operations, ensuring timely load & unload processes while maintaining excellent customer service. If you thrive in a fast-paced environment and enjoy driving different types of trucks, this position offers an exciting opportunity to grow your career in commercial driving.

Duties

  • Safely operate Class B tractor-trailers and specialized trucks such as flatbeds, dump trucks, and roll-off trucks for local deliveries
  • Load and unload freight efficiently using appropriate equipment like forklifts & Piggyback when necessary
  • Execute route driving with precision, adhering to schedules and safety regulations
  • Transport freight via piggyback operations, ensuring proper securing of loads for safe transit
  • Conduct pre-trip and post-trip inspections to verify truck condition and report any maintenance issues promptly
  • Communicate effectively with dispatch to coordinate delivery schedules and handle route adjustments as needed
  • Maintain accurate delivery documentation, logs, and inspection records in compliance with company policies

Requirements

  • Valid Class B commercial driver’s license (CDL) with a clean driving record
  • Proven experience in truck driving, including delivery driver roles involving freight handling
  • Proficiency in operating manual transmission vehicles and various truck types such as flatbeds, tankers, refrigerated trailers, dump trucks, and roll-off trucks
  • Ability to load & unload freight safely using forklifts or manual methods when required
  • Strong knowledge of route driving practices and safety regulations for commercial vehicles
  • Physical ability to lift heavy loads and perform vehicle inspections regularly
  • Excellent communication skills for interacting with customers and team members
  • Must be able to operate piggyback forklift
